Stephen Pedneault is a Certified Public Accountant (CPA), designated Certified in Financial Forensics (CFF), and a Certified Fraud Examiner (CFE). Mr. Pedneault has specialized in financial crimes and fraud investigations for 34 years. Mr. Pedneault is the principal of Forensic Accounting Services, LLC, a local CPA firm located in Glastonbury, Connecticut specializing only in forensic accounting, fraud investigations, and litigation support matters. Mr. Pedneault works with organizations to minimize the risks for fraud, and has investigated instances of financial improprieties ranging from a few thousand to several million dollars. Mr. Pedneault is adjunct faculty at University of Connecticut as well as Manchester Community College, has authored five books, is a contributing author to five books, and has authored many articles for various publications. Mr. Pedneault frequently lectures on the subjects of fraud and forensic accounting, locally, regionally and nationally, and has presented at sessions over 400 times. In his spare time he volunteers as an emergency medical technician (EMT) for Suffield Ambulance and teaches for the Boy Scouts Troop 25 in Manchester.
